Frankie Hammond suspended for DUI
Demonstrating nothing was learned by Carlos Dunlap's DUI, Frankie Hammond was arrested early Sunday for a DUI. Not only was he pulled over with two open bottles of whiskey (Bushmills, maybe?), but Hammond also committed the ultimate sin of Gainesville driving; speeding on campus.
Hammond has been suspended for his arrest in a season in which UF needs all hands on deck to rebuild the passing game. Hammond's arrest comes during summer session at UF, when athletes are supposed to be training and making up class credits. He appears to have forgotten about that and Urban Meyer's warning and command to stay out of trouble on the last day of spring practice.
